What "across the country recognized" really means

In Australia, nationally accredited courses are regulated and noted on the nationwide register, either as certifications within the Australian Credentials Structure or as nationally identified training courses for certain skill sets. These are supplied by Registered Training Organisations, and should fulfill the criteria applied by the Australian Skills Top quality Authority, often referred to as ASQA. When you full one, you obtain a Declaration of Accomplishment or a certification that is mobile across states and recognised by companies who require recognized training.

That mobility issues. A certification from a weekend workshop with no certification might be important as professional development, however it will not satisfy conformity requirements for a mental health support officer role, a social work audit, or a purchase panel requesting nationally accredited courses. If you see "ASQA accredited courses" in the supplier's duplicate, you still wish to validate the program code and check the RTO number on training.gov.au. This takes 2 minutes and saves a lot of guesswork.

What is a mental health crisis, really

The phrase gets sprayed. A useful interpretation: a mental health crisis is a state where an individual's emotional distress and signs and symptoms create instant danger to safety, operating, or dignity, and immediate assistance is needed. That can consist of unavoidable suicide danger, extreme panic with physical hyperarousal, severe psychosis with high frustration, aggressive habits driven by hallucinations or persecutory beliefs, extreme dissociation, or complex sorrow tipping a person right into self harm. The essential differentiator is immediacy and risk.

Edge instances matter. An individual weeping at their workdesk is not instantly in dilemma. An individual texting goodbye messages on a lunch break might be. A customer noisally whining is commonly not a crisis. A client punching walls near departures might be. Great courses in mental health instruct you to arrange signal from noise without pathologising normal human difficulty.

What excellent method looks like on the day

During a live scenario, reliable responders do a couple of things consistently. They orient to safety silently and early: place themselves in between the person and the leave just if safety and security requires it, maintain their hands noticeable, and utilize open stance. They speak much less than they assume they need to. They show back what they hear without adding spin. They ask straight concerns concerning danger without apologising for asking. They signal that help is readily available and name the next action with specifics, not obscure promises.

I enjoyed a team leader support a new worker that iced up during a panic spike on day three of the job. The leader relocated the person to a quiet, visible space near the front workdesk where other team remained in sight. She reduced her voice and asked, "Are you really feeling unsafe today?" The person shook their head. "Are you having ideas about injuring yourself?" A pause, after that a no. "Can I call the registered nurse working to find rest with us while we aid your breathing settle?" A nod. Three minutes later on, the nurse arrived. The leader had currently oriented her in two sentences and turned over smoothly. That is what these courses method till it really feels natural.

Where people go wrong

Common errors repeat across work environments:

    Over talking. In a crisis, long descriptions and layers of peace of mind commonly backfire. A clear sentence beats 5 comforting ones. Jumping to authorities prematurely or far too late. The limit for police involvement must be connected to imminent dangers that can not handle, not pain with distress. Ignoring environmental stress factors. Bright lights, crowded hallways, or cornered placements can escalate signs swiftly. Training that drills area options pays off. Treating psychological health emergency treatment like HR arbitration. A dilemma response is not the moment to fix group conflicts or performance concerns. First preserve security, after that intensify to proper channels later. Failing to comply with up. After a case, debrief with your team, update the assistance plan, and sign in with the individual, if suitable and risk-free. Training courses that include blog post event processes established far better habits.

Documentation that secures individuals and organizations

After any kind of considerable case, record what took place, what you observed, what you asked, and what activities you took. Keep it factual. Avoid labels or medical diagnoses. "Client was pacing, squeezing hands, speaking noisally concerning being complied with" is useful. "Customer was psychotic" is not. Keep in mind the reference or handover details, including times and the name of the person you informed. Excellent courses in mental health consist of design templates for this. If yours does not, ask for one.

Documentation protects the individual by developing connection across changes and services. It secures personnel by revealing that policies were followed and danger was taken into consideration. It shields the company throughout audits and case evaluations. In several fields, the absence of documentation counts as the absence of care, regardless of what in fact occurred.
